Herbal remedies do contain active ingredients!. This is why some of it can be shown to have a physiological effect; it is also why the potential dangers from them are higher than with other so called alternative 'remedies!.'

The problem is, many people think that because herbal remedies are natural, they are harmless; this isn't he case!. It must always be remembered that there are potential dangers from using home made remedies or those prescribed by unqualified charlatans!. The main problem is that are that there is hardly any regulation for this highly profitable industry!.

Valerian is a strong herbal tranquilizer that will help you to sleep!. You should not take it over a long period, but you can take it for a week or two just to get some sleep!. You can either drink it in tea or take it in capsules!. Some people prefer capsules because it is a bit smelly -- smells like strong cheese!.
